Output f85986f3f3800c639a6a9e4460f0c049410906940be76aee5e9b1d8adad94e73:4

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de22a1721f896dc8eefaa31683ac5e0307088d7a OP_EQUAL
address
3MwZRJv3RMiBGZTahDGDPLRpY4ZHLZLXwx
transaction
f85986f3f3800c639a6a9e4460f0c049410906940be76aee5e9b1d8adad94e73
confirmations
376110
spent
true